Yazzie Johnson

(Wikipedia) ... Yazzie Johnson was born October 25, 1946 in Winslow, Arizona. His father, Matthew Johnson, was from Leupp, Arizona and his mother, Marilyn, was from Sanostee, New Mexico, both from the Navajo Nation. Both his parents worked for the Bureau of Indian Affairs Inter-Mountain Indian School in Brigham City, Utah where he met Gail Bird at age fourteen.
He was influenced at an early age by one of the teachers at the School, Dooley D. Shorty, who was a silversmith (and had been a Navajo Code Talker in World War II). Johnson enlisted in the U. S. Army in 1966 and served in Germany and Vietnam. He studied at University of California Berkeley and the University of Colorado at Boulder. Continued
